文档详情

单片机原理与应用_08单片机应用系统的设计.pptx

发布:2016-12-28约1.57万字共62页下载文档
文本预览下载声明
第八章 单片机应用系统的设计 8.1 多路巡回检测系统设计8.2 单片机控制系统执行机构接口技术8.3 RS-232C总线标准与接口电路8.4 单片机控制系统设计 8.1多路巡回检测系统设计 在单片机多路巡回检测系统中包含两个方面的含义。其一是在指定的时间检测外部信号的有或无,包括开关信号和模拟信号;其二是对模拟信号进行量化采集与处理。本节主要介绍多路模拟信号的巡回采集和量化处理。8.1.1 多路巡回检测系统8.1.2 集成化多路模拟输入数据 采 集 系 统 MN71508.1.3 多路巡回检测系统设计8.1.1多路巡回检测系统 多路巡回检测系统用来对多路模拟信号进行巡回采集,其结果送单片机或其它计算机处理。常用的结构形式有三种,一种是共享采样保持和A/D转换电路,另一种是共享A/D转换电路,第三种是并行转换结构。 控制逻辑多路开关IN0主机IN1S/HA/DI/O...INn1图8.1 共享S/H和A/D结构1.共享采样保持和A/D转换电路 共享采样保持和A/D转换电路是指多路模拟信号共用一套采样保持器和A/D转换电路,其逻辑结构如图8.1所示。 多路模拟量信号在主机的控制下依次或者有选择地通过多路开关,送入采样保持器和A/D转换器,转换结果再经I/O接口电路送主机。这种结构电路简单,使用器件少,成本低。 控制逻辑S/HIN0多路开关S/HIN1主机A/DI/O.......S/HINn-1图8.2 共享A/D结构 2.共享A/D转换电路 为了提高多路巡回检测系统的采集速度,可以在每一路模拟信号的输入端设置一个采样保持器。采样保持器输出的信号经多路开关送A/D转换器,转换结果再经I/O接口电路送主机,其逻辑结构如图8.2所示。 这种结构为每一路模拟量输入端增添了一个采样保持器,使硬件成本增加,但提高了速度,因而应用较广。控制逻辑…S/HA/DI/O接口IN0S/HA/DI/O接口IN1主机...S/HA/DI/O接口INn-1图8.3 并行转换结构3.并行转换结构 并行转换结构是在每一路模拟信号输入端都设有采样保持器和A/D转换器,在主机的控制下可对多路模拟信号同时采样,进行A/D转换,然后由主机依次读取。这种结构使用的器件多,成本高,但一致性好,适合于多点实时检测系统。 对于采样频率高的实时处理系统,还可在每一路中设置一个微处理器。由各路中的微处理器控制本路中的数据采集,并进行预处理,然后传送给主机。这种结构常称为分布式数据采集系统。 8.1.2集成化多路模拟输入数据采 集 系 统 MN7150 随着大规模集成电路的发展,多路模拟信号输入通道的集成化程度也在不断地提高。于是把输入通道中的多路转换开关、放大器、采样保持器以及A/D转换器集成在一块芯片中,构成一个完整的多路模拟信号采集系统。下面以MN1750为例,说明集成化多路模拟输入数据采集系统的组成、性能和使用。1.MN1750内部组成 MN1750是一种功能比较齐全的12位数据采集系统,有62个引脚,内部组成如图8.4所示,包含一个有±35V过压保护的多路开关的通道地址锁存器/计数器,一个输入阻抗高达108Ω、增益可设定为1~1000的测量放大器,一个带保持电容器、最大采样时间为10μs的高速采样保持器,一个±10V参考电压,一个12位A/D转换器,3个4位三态输出缓冲器以及定时控制逻辑电路等。MN1750可提供两种模拟信号输入形式,一种是MN1750-8,提供8路差动输入通道;另一种是MN1750-16,提供16路单端输入通道。两种器件的信号输入/输出率不低于50000通道/秒。 ExternalHoldCapaciterGainSettingRaesistorBipolarInputT/HOutAmpInputMuxEnableOffset AdjustGain Adjust多路开关12位A/D转换器三态缓冲器MSBBit1~4Ch0放大T/HEnable1~4Ch1三态缓冲器Bit5~8...Enable5~8Ch15定时控制逻辑三态缓冲器Bit9~12LSBEnable9~12A1A2A4A8MuxAddressOutputStatus+10VREF+10VREF Out+15V Supply-15V Supply+5V SupplyAnalog Signal GNDAnalog Power GNDDigital GND多路开关地址锁存器/计数器A1 A2 A4 A8R DelayStrobeLoadClearMuxAddress Input图8.4 MN1750内部组成 在实际使用时,通过外接电阻可使放大器的增益设定在1~1000范围之内,采集信号的量程在±10mV到±10V之间可变。模拟信号的选择由送入多路开关地址锁存器中的地址决定。该
显示全部
相似文档